Abstract

A kind of method of sugar loss before being squeezed the invention discloses reduction sugarcane, the method for reducing sugar loss before sugarcane is squeezed includes harvest, solarization, stockpiling and squeezing step, it specifically includes: in the sugar material sugarcane maturity period, harvesting in time, it is buried 5 ~ 10cm felling harvest using sugarcane tool is cut, to guarantee that sugarcane storage sugarcane juice and the soft tissue of sugar are not destroyed;By the notch spray of the sugarcane of harvest or limewash is dipped, then dries 3 ~ 72h of preservation in the dark place environment for being placed in 5 ~ 20 DEG C of temperature, humidity 60 ~ 80%;Sugarcane is squeezed at 25 ~ 35 DEG C of temperature.The present invention enters to squeeze sugar from the field sugar of raw material sugarcane to Closed Circulation in Sugar Production, and there is the loss of sugar difference, innovation for the first time proposes the theory with " sugar loss before squeezing " or " the fifth-largest sugar loss ".

Summary of the invention
A kind of method of sugar loss before being squeezed the purpose of the present invention is to provide reduction sugarcane.
The object of the present invention is achieved like this, and the method for reducing sugar loss before sugarcane is squeezed includes harvest, heap Step is deposited and is squeezed, is specifically included:
A, it harvests: in the sugar material sugarcane maturity period, harvesting in time, buried 5 ~ 10cm felling harvest using sugarcane tool is cut, it is sweet to guarantee The soft tissue of sugarcane storage sugarcane juice and sugar is not destroyed;
B, store up: the notch of the sugarcane of harvest being sprayed or dips limewash, then dry be placed in 5 ~ 20 DEG C of temperature, humidity 60 ~ 3 ~ 72h is saved in 80% dark place environment;
C, it squeezes: sugarcane is squeezed at 25 ~ 35 DEG C of temperature.
The present invention enters to squeeze sugar from sugar between the field (ground) of raw material sugarcane (growth sugar or squeezing preceding sugar) to Closed Circulation in Sugar Production Divide between (production sugar), there is the losses of sugar difference.Innovation for the first time is proposed with " sugar loss before squeezing " or " the fifth-largest sugar Point loss " (the traditional formulation of sugar enterprise be three it is big withdraw, four big band sugar losses) theory.It is considered herein that loss is objective It is existing, but loss is reduced, high-quality high glycogen material is provided for Closed Circulation in Sugar Production, promotes product quality, withdrawal, the promotion of sugar yield, " growth sugar " is minimized with " production sugar " loss difference, obtains the maximum benefit of enterprise.The present invention is adopted from raw material sugarcane Receipts start to have in mind, use spray after harvesting for wound, dip limewash, or impregnate wound with limewash, adjust wound pH Value and sealing reduce and reduce sugar loss;The raw material sugarcane through above-mentioned processing is placed in specific temperature and humidity simultaneously It is stored up in the environment of dark place, significantly reduces the sugar loss before raw material sugarcane is squeezed, improve sugar yield.
What sugar loss referred to sugarcane field sugar (growth sugar) and Closed Circulation in Sugar Production before squeezing enters to squeeze sugar (production sugar) Difference be formed by sugar loss, referred to as " loss before squeezing ".
Sugarcane is made of epidermis and vascular tissue, and epidermis and vascular bundle then constitute fiber, and soft tissue is mainly sugarcane Marrow.Soft tissue is made of parenchyma cell, is the place for storing sugarcane juice and sugar, these cells are easily broken, when by producing When facility squeezer, the sugarcane juice in sugar cell is extruded out, as syrup, syrup its brix at this time, sugar, purity, Moisture is the mixed liquor of sugarcane juice.Epidermis and vascular bundle then constitute fiber, are filum, there are many conduit in vascular bundle, Moisture and nutrient are sent to sugarcane leaf portion from root by conduit, receive photosynthesis, participate in soft tissue sugar constitute, vascular bundle and Epidermis is when production facility squeezer squeezes, the sugarcane juice containing a small amount of low brix sugar, purity, and a large amount of fiber is then sugarcane Slag.

The result that sugarcane raw material index Test is chemically examined:
(1) per day 0.2~0.3 ﹪ of reduced rate of cane sugar
(2) per day 3~4 ﹪ of reduced rate of sugarcane purity
(3) per day 5~6 ﹪ of slip of sugarcane weight
(4) the per day increment rate of sugarcane reduced sugar: 0.2~0.3 ﹪ of increase in two days after cutting, increase by 0.4 in two days and three days~ 0.5 ﹪ is more prominent, increases by 0.1~0.2 ﹪ after three days.
The method that the present inventor uses sugar loss before reduction sugarcane of the present invention is squeezed is tested, test knot Fruit shows: the per day reduced rate of cane sugar is 0.05 ~ 0.1%;The per day reduced rate of sugarcane purity is 1 ~ 2%;Sugarcane weight day Average slip is 1 ~ 3%;The per day increment rate of sugarcane reduced sugar is to cut increase by 0.01 ~ 0.05% in two days latter, two days and three days Increase by 0.03 ~ 0.06% after increasing by 0.01 ~ 0.08%, three days.
Specific embodiment
Below with reference to embodiment, the present invention is further illustrated, but the present invention is limited in any way, Based on present invention teach that it is made it is any transform or replace, all belong to the scope of protection of the present invention.
The method of the present invention for reducing sugar loss before sugarcane is squeezed includes harvest, stockpiling and squeezing step, specific packet It includes:
A, it harvests: in the sugar material sugarcane maturity period, harvesting in time, buried 5 ~ 10cm felling harvest using sugarcane tool is cut, it is sweet to guarantee The soft tissue of sugarcane storage sugarcane juice and sugar is not destroyed;
B, store up: the notch of the sugarcane of harvest being sprayed or dips limewash, then dry be placed in 5 ~ 20 DEG C of temperature, humidity 60 ~ 3 ~ 72h is saved in 80% dark place environment;
C, it squeezes: sugarcane is squeezed at 25 ~ 35 DEG C of temperature.
Sugarcane tool is cut described in step A needs the processing that carries out disinfection.
The disinfection treatment is that mass concentration is used to carry out disinfection for 15 ~ 20% limewash or 75% alcoholic solution.
The mass percentage concentration of the limewash is 1 ~ 3%.
Temperature described in step B is 10 ~ 15 DEG C.
Humidity described in step B is 70 ~ 75%.
The time of preservation described in step B is 3 ~ 48h.
The time of the preservation is 3 ~ 36h.
Sugarcane raw material sugar is determined by factors such as weather, soil, fertilizer application condition, kind, farming techniques.With enterprise Great attention and agricultural science and technology worker unremitting effort, the sugarcane raw material base of the high sugar of a batch, high-purity, high yield (ton sugar field) has been formed, and provides high quality, high withdrawal, high benefit, the essential condition of low cost for Closed Circulation in Sugar Production.
Sugarcane raw material grow sugar (field sugar) through squeeze the arrangement of season production schedules, by plan, invoice, cut fortune, Scheduling, the process for stacking purchase (valuating by sugar or by kind, sugar refinery pays the bill to be to buy sugar), enter to enter to squeeze when squeezing to sugarcane Certainly there is sugar, purity decline in sugar (production sugar).Because the sucrose in cane sugar is carbohydrate, it is Heat-sensitive substance is heated and physical reactions occurs, and is influenced that chemical reaction (conversion) occurs by pH value.The transformation substance of sucrose is Portugal Grape sugar and fructose, glucose and fructose cannot participate in crystallization of sucrose in sugar manufacturing process, uncrystallizable to mean to damage It loses, yield is reduced.
